Won't Let Go

No matter the minutes that pass by
Or the moments I know are gone
The memories we won't be making
Or the foundation we'd built our dreams on

No matter the hours that pass by
Or the days that follow so slowly
The dead of the night when it's worse
On my shoulders, the burden - being lonely

No matter the weeks that pass one by one
And turn into months, coming, going
In so many ways a reminder of once
When in our eyes only love was showing

It has turned to tears and endless pain
To heartache, sorrow, countless dreaded nightmares
Showing nothing, no one needs to know this
It's been a year and I don't care

Knowing, remembering how much we'd been through
Loving you, missing you, needing you so
Years might pass, we'd grow old and weak
Yet inside remains this love that won't let go

Today I stand tall, admitting relenting
Can't say goodbye but won't let you know
Deep inside my very heart, there you are
Not til I die will I let you go...
